Technical Requirements

For the most up-to-date technical requirements, please refer to Proctorio's: Preparing for an Exam.

System Requirements

  • Device: Windows, Mac, Chromebook, or Linux (Ubuntu); mobile (iOS + Android) devices are supported but may not be permitted for all assessments. 
  • Browser: Chrome, Edge, Brave, or Opera 
  • Connection: Ethernet or stable Wi-Fi 
  • Hardware: Webcam & microphone  
  • Photo ID (if required by instructor): Your instructor may require an Ohio University student ID or a valid government-issued ID. 

Get Proctorio 

  1. Open getproctorio.com in a supported browser. 
  2. Follow the instructions on the page to add the extension to your browser. 
  3. Pin the Proctorio extension to your browser toolbar to make it visible at all times. 

Managing the Proctorio Extension

Proctorio only works when its browser extension is enabled in a supported browser. You cannot take a proctored exam without it. When not taking a proctored exam, we recommend disabling the extension.

How to disable the extension (Chrome/Edge)

  1. Select the Extensions icon in your browser toolbar  
  2. Locate Proctorio  
  3. Toggle it off or select “Manage Extensions”  
  4. Turn off the extension  

You can re-enable it as needed. For official guidance, visit Get Proctorio.

Restrictions  

  • No mobile devices: Exams must be taken on a desktop or laptop. 
  • Supported browser required: Proctorio only works in Google Chrome, Microsoft Edge, Opera, or Brave browsers.  
  • No virtual machines (VMs): These are not permitted and may block access to exams. 
  • Limited extensions: Other extensions may interfere and should be disabled. 

Helpful tips 

  • Make sure you are using the latest version of the Proctorio extension and your internet browser. 
  • Try to update your operating system before starting the exam. 
  • Disable extra applications or extensions during your exam. 
  • When possible, try sitting at a kitchen, coffee, or dining table with suitable natural or artificial lighting and a blank wall behind you. 
  • When possible, use an ethernet cable for a secure internet connection. 
  • Talk to your roommates, family, or friends to try to free up Wi-Fi usage during your exam to encourage a more stable connection. 

Preparing For an Exam

Before you begin  

  1. Make sure your device meets the minimum requirements
  2. Install the Proctorio extension from getproctorio.com
  3. Restart your device; close all other apps. 
  4. Disable all other browser extensions. 
  5. Choose a quiet space with no distractions. 
  6. Check the assessment instructions, gather what’s allowed, and clear away anything that’s not permitted. 

Paying For an Exam

  • All Proctorio exams require student pay; you will be prompted to pay after beginning the exam as part of the Pre-Check process. 
  • All exams cost $3 each.  

Taking an Exam

  1. Open your assessment and click Start or Begin. 
  2. Complete Pre-Checks (specific pre-checks needed will vary based on instructor requirements). 
    • Before You Begin: Lets you know what your instructor has enabled and any actions you must take before beginning your assessment 
    • Advanced Security: Install and open the Secure Companion App
    • System Diagnostics Test: Checks that your device and hardware are ready (Allow camera, microphone, and screen share access).  
    • Webcam Image Test: Takes a few photos to confirm your face is clear and centered. 
    • Identification Card: Used to capture your ID when needed.  
    • Desk Scan: Indicates a desk scan is required; complete it after the assessment page opens. 
    • Exam Agreement & Payment: Lets you review the terms and, if needed, submit payment. 
  3. Submit your assessment when you’re done. Proctorio will turn off automatically, and you can remove or disable the extension until your next assessment.

Privacy Concerns

  • Each tool that Ohio University uses has passed a thorough security review.  
  • For more information, review Proctorio’s Privacy Policy
  • Files are requested by authorized reviewers and decrypted on the reviewer's device when launching the Proctorio Review Center. At no point does Proctorio have access to unencrypted exam data. 
  • All exam data is encrypted on the student's device and stored in encrypted form in Azure data centers.
